MISAPPROPRIATION.

REPATRIATION OFFICER. (Press Association..) MASTERTON, July 25. Thomas Richard Southal, formerly an officer for the Repatriation Department in Masterton, was to-day charged with the theft of £483/7/8 from the Government, and also on two charges of forgery. He pleaded guilty, and was committed to Wellington for sentence.
